Reporting to the Supervisor, Rail Operations the Analyst, Coal Logistics Ops is responsible for accumulating and reporting KPI's related to the rail & port logistics of metallurgical coal.

This entry level position will include learning the roles of Rail and Port Coordinator to cover absences.


Key Accountabilities:


  • Be a courageous safety leader, adhere to and sponsor safety and environmental rules and procedures. Foster and improve risk identification while in the field.
  • Develop and act upon relevant KPIs and scorecards for key suppliers and for use by internal customer groups, including compilation of KPIs for operational and monthly reporting.
  • Participate in preparing reports covering Teck's rail & port interface with CPKC, CN, BNSF, CSS, Blue Water Rail, Neptune, Westshore, Trigon, Thunder Bay and CCBH.
  • Perform project and analytical studies as assigned.
  • Support internal customer groups in monitoring Teck product shipments, ensuring external customer needs are met.
  • Support digital optimization model outputs for rail loading to meet vessel requirements.
  • Analyze and oversee rail exception charges through effective monitoring of terminal and rail performance, validating rail invoices on a timely basis, and identifying root causes.
  • Contribute to the development of analytics that will help to achieve the company's mission and core objectives.
  • Other responsibilities as required or as assigned.
  • Based in Vancouver, this position may occasionally travel to the BC Interior for data validation.

Teck is a diversified resource company committed to responsible mining and mineral development with major business units focused on copper, steelmaking coal and zinc, as well as investments in energy assets.
